  • Title

    A new method for detection of ship docked in harbor in high resolution remote sensing image

  • Abstract
    Ship detection using high resolution remote sensing images is a hot research topic in both military and civilian applications. In this paper, a new method for detection of ships docked in a harbor was proposed, in which, Harris corner detector combined with local salient region analysis were used to extract the obvious sharp-angled feature related to the fore part of a ship in satellite images. This method can determine the direction of the ship when the ship is detected. The results of experiments on several high resolution remote sensing images verified the effectiveness of the proposed method.
